How to Build Fall Outfits Comfort and Chic
Start with a capsule of versatile pieces that mix and match. Focus on fit, fabric, and proportion rather than simply piling on layers. Below are easy-to-follow building blocks and outfit combinations for real life.
Essentials: Fabrics, Fits, and a Fall Color Palette
- Fabrics: Lightweight wool, brushed cotton, cashmere blends, and ribbed knits keep you warm without bulk.
- Fits: Embrace relaxed tailoring—slouchy blazers, straight-leg jeans, and midi skirts that move.
- Palette: Rust, camel, olive, deep navy, and chocolate brown pair beautifully with cream and black.
Layering That Looks Intentional
- Start with a thin turtleneck or silk cami as a base.
- Add a sweater vest or oversized cardigan for texture.
- Finish with a structured coat or blazer for shape.
Real-World Outfit Combinations
Here are outfit ideas that are equal parts comfy and chic—perfect for busy fall days.
1. Work-Ready and Comfortable
- High-waisted wide-leg trousers + fitted mock neck sweater + loafers or low block heels.
- Add a longline blazer and a leather tote. Neutral accessories keep it sophisticated.
2. Weekend Errands or Coffee Date
- Stretch denim or tapered joggers + oversized crewneck sweater + ankle boots.
- Top with a quilted vest or bomber jacket for warmth without bulk.
3. Date Night or Dinner Out
- Silk midi skirt + chunky knit + heeled booties.
- Layer on a belted trench or faux-leather jacket and statement earrings.
4. Travel or Commuter Outfit
- Stretch leggings or ponte pants + longline tunic + cashmere scarf.
- Slip-on sneakers and a crossbody bag keep it practical.

Simple Fall Skincare Routine
- Gentle cleanse: Use a hydrating cleanser that won’t strip oils.
- Hydrating serum: Hyaluronic acid or glycerin-based serums lock in moisture.
- Rich moisturizer: Switch to a creamier formula or add a facial oil at night.
- SPF: Don’t skip daily SPF—UV exposure continues through autumn.
- Weekly treatment: Use a nourishing mask or exfoliate once a week to maintain radiance.

Quick Fall Makeup Routine
- Base: Lightweight, dewy foundation or tinted moisturizer to keep things breathable.
- Cheeks: Cream blush in warm rose or terracotta for a fresh, skin-like flush.
- Eyes: Soft brown eyeshadow, smudged liner, and a lengthening mascara for definition.
- Lips: Tinted balm or matte stain in berry, brick, or warm nude shades.
- Finishing touch: A subtle cream highlighter on the high points of the face for a cozy glow.
Accessories & Shoes: Small Details, Big Impact
Accessories turn comfortable basics into chic ensembles.
- Belts: Define your waist over oversized sweaters or blazers.
- Scarves: Silk and wool scarves add texture and color.
- Jewelry: Minimal gold hoops or layered necklaces keep looks refined.
- Shoes: Block heels, Chelsea boots, and sleek sneakers are versatile and comfortable for fall.
Styling Tips for Different Body Types
Comfort doesn’t mean shapeless. Choose silhouettes that flatter your proportions:
- If you prefer to highlight your waist, try belting oversized layers.
- For longer legs, mid-rise trousers and ankle boots create a balanced line.
- When you want a softer look, A-line skirts and drapey knits are flattering and cozy.
